Bedeschi America has won a new contract in Southeast Texas, US, for the design and supply of a lignite receiving and handling system.
The engineering phase commenced in early 2021 and is to be completed in late summer 2021. Procurement and supply will commence in early 2022. Bedeschi America’s supply will include, a new dump truck unloading hopper, a 121 m stacker feeder conveyor, a 85 m long fixed height radial stacker, No. 2 reclaim feeders, a 306 m reclaimer conveyor, a reversing silo feed conveyor, and No. 2 train loading chutes. The full system is rated for 2000 tph. The system is expected to come on-line 4Q22.
